    New SO and her family

    It's been a while again. But I have something quite wonderful to tell.

    I had recently fell in love with a woman who has three children (two, both girls, live at home). From the very get-go I let her know about my crossdressing to which she was perfectly fine. After a while of dating and being in love we decided it was time I moved in with her. Of course I was a little nervous. For one, I had never lived with children. Another - how would they react??????

    I'll just say that last night me, my SO, and one of her daughters were walking around a mall with me in a short skirt, tights, a sweater, and mary janes and all had a wonderful time. There was also an incident on the school bus where one school bully was making fun of the youngest girl (11). The girl said something to the effect of "I'm glad my dad isn't a cross dresser" to which my SO's daughter replied "you don't even have a dad." When we asked her how she felt about it she said it seemed perfectly normal.

    So here I am living with the love of my life and her two daughters and all of them have completely accepted me for who and what i am.

    There are wonderful people out there.
